A-Nael, Avizoa Aeronaut

GU · Legendary Creature — Elf Scout

Flying Domain — Whenever Nael, Avizoa Aeronaut deals combat damage to a player, look at the top X cards of your library, where X is the number of basic land types among lands you control. Put up to one of them on top of your library and the rest on the bottom in a random order. Then if there are five basic land types among lands you control, draw a card. 2/2
